Output 2d106f67f4628f8e40787047eafb652b33d994288161d0a24c5b044b9ab0d437:2

value
529606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2a8941c04f4724578b5880f2beb0814ac10777d OP_EQUAL
address
3GX5LfS7r75gqZdddWh4VyUXY5xKXA8vmW
transaction
2d106f67f4628f8e40787047eafb652b33d994288161d0a24c5b044b9ab0d437